Oven Baked Shakshuka

This post may contain affiliate links, highlighted in yellow. Read our disclosure policy.

This oven baked shakshuka is a comforting dish that features perfectly baked eggs nestled in a rich, spiced tomato sauce topped with creamy feta hearts. It’s a fun way to elevate a classic breakfast favorite!

This recipe addresses the concerns of bland flavors and uneven cooking often found in typical shakshuka dishes, providing a richer and satisfying experience.

Oven Baked Shakshuka

I’ve faced challenges with making shakshuka in the past, mainly getting the eggs just right. Timing is everything; I learned that bit the hard way when I overcooked the eggs, and they became rubbery. I want you to skip that mistake!

What’s great about this recipe is it’s not only simple but also allows everyone to adjust flavors or toppings as desired. With just 10 minutes of prep and under an hour total, it’s an easy option for busy mornings or unexpected guests.

If you enjoy hearty meals that are quick to whip up, you’ll want to check out my broccolini frittata for another delicious twist on breakfast!

Why You Will Love This Recipe

  • Flavorful Base – This shakshuka’s tomato mixture creates a satisfying sauce. The combination of onions, garlic, and spices makes each spoonful bursting with savory goodness.
  • Rich and Creamy Finish – Topping with feta adds a salty, creamy touch that rounds out the dish nicely, contrasting beautifully with the warmth of the sauce and the eggs.
  • Visual Appeal – The vibrant colors of the peppers and tomatoes create a mouthwatering scene. The bright yolks and crumbled feta add a playful finishing touch that’s pleasing to the eyes.
  • Make-Ahead Friendly – You can prepare the sauce in advance and store it in the fridge, making it easy to whip up this comforting dish for brunch or weekdays with minimal hassle.

Print

cl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Oven Baked Shakshuka

Oven Baked Shakshuka

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: Charlene
  • Prep Time: 10 minutes
  • Cool Time: N/A
  • Cook Time: 45 minutes
  • Total Time: 55 minutes
  • Yield: 3 servings 1x
  • Category: Main Dish
  • Method: Baking
  • Cuisine: Mediterranean
  • Diet: Vegetarian

Description

Delicious oven baked shakshuka with feta hearts, perfect for a hearty vegetarian meal.


Ingredients

Scale
  • 1 yellow onion, finely diced
  • 1 green bell pepper, finely diced
  • 1 red bell pepper, finely diced
  • 1 (28 oz / 794 g) can whole peeled tomatoes
  • 2 cloves garlic, minced
  • 6 large eggs
  • 2 oz (56 g) feta cheese, crumbled
  • 2 tablespoons chopped cilantro
  • 3/4 teaspoon salt, plus additional to taste
  • 1 teaspoon paprika
  • 1 teaspoon ground coriander
  • 1 teaspoon ground cumin
  • 1/2 teaspoon chili powder
  • 2 teaspoons za’atar
  • Additional black pepper to taste
  • 9x13 inch (23×33 cm) glass baking dish
  • Fork (for mashing tomatoes)
  • Spoon (for creating egg wells)

Instructions

  1. Step 1: Preheat Your Oven: Set your oven to 375 degrees Fahrenheit (190 degrees Celsius). This ensures even baking and proper cooking of all ingredients.
    Step 1
  2. Step 2: Blend Your Base: In the 9×13 glass baking dish, combine the finely diced onions, green and red bell peppers, whole peeled tomatoes, minced garlic, salt, paprika, ground coriander, ground cumin, chili powder, and za’atar seasoning. Use a fork to gently mash the tomatoes just until they are slightly broken down, creating a thick, flavorful sauce without making it too watery. Stir to combine all ingredients thoroughly.
    Step 2
  3. Step 3: Bake the Vegetables: Place the dish uncovered in the preheated oven and bake for 30 minutes. The onions and peppers should become visibly soft but retain some structure, not mushy. The aroma should be savory and fragrant, signaling readiness for the next step.
    Step 3
  4. Step 4: Create Egg Wells: Remove the baking dish from the oven. Using a spoon, make small wells spaced evenly in the tomato sauce. Carefully crack one egg into each well, ensuring they are spaced apart so each cooks evenly with distinct portions.
    Step 4
  5. Step 5: Bake Your Eggs: Return the dish to the oven and bake for 15 minutes. The egg whites need to be fully set, while the yolks should remain gently wobbly. Keep in mind the eggs will continue to cook slightly after removal from the oven, so do not overbake unless a firmer yolk is preferred. Monitor closely if you prefer yolks runnier than set in this time.
    Step 5
  6. Step 6: Finish with Feta & Herbs: Once baked, sprinkle the crumbled feta cheese and chopped cilantro over the top. Add additional salt and black pepper to taste. The feta adds a creamy, salty finish, contrasting with the warm, spiced sauce and soft eggs.
    Step 6

Notes

  • Room Temperature: Store in an airtight container at room temperature up to 2 days, away from direct sunlight or heat sources.
  • Refrigeration: Keep in an airtight container in the refrigerator at or below 40°F (4°C) for up to 5 days. Reheat gently on the stove or microwave to prevent overcooking the eggs.
  • Freezing: Transfer to a freezer-safe container or bag and freeze at 0°F (-18°C) for up to 3 months. Thaw overnight in the fridge before reheating.
  • Timing is crucial for perfect eggs. For less firm yolks, check them at 10 minutes into baking and remove promptly when yolks jiggle slightly.
  • Mash tomatoes gently before baking to release juice without making the sauce watery.
  • If eggs are undercooked after 15 minutes, add 5 more minutes of baking and check frequently.
  • Adjust spice level by increasing or decreasing chili powder by half a teaspoon as preferred.
  • If sauce thickens too much, stir in 1-2 tablespoons of water or vegetable broth during baking for desired consistency.
  • Reheat gently on the stove over low heat or in short intervals in the microwave to avoid overcooking the eggs or drying out the sauce.
  • Serve with toasted gluten-free pita, warm tortillas, or crusty sourdough bread for dipping.
  • Pair with a fresh Mediterranean salad or mixed greens for balance.
  • Use as a filling for breakfast burritos or avocado boats for variation.
  • Sprinkle with extra cilantro or feta cheese for additional freshness and creaminess.
  • Top with tahini sauce or Greek yogurt for a creamy, cooling contrast.
  • Substitute the 2 oz (56 g) of feta cheese with an equal amount of any firm, crumbly cheese of choice for a different salty finish.
  • To increase spiciness, add an additional 1/2 teaspoon chili powder at cooking.
  • For a milder version, reduce chili powder to 1/4 teaspoon or omit entirely.
  • Add cooked sausage or chickpeas before baking for extra protein and texture variation.
  • Choose fresh, vibrant peppers with firm skin and no blemishes. Red or yellow peppers add more sweetness compared to green.
  • Use a medium yellow onion with a firm texture and dry outer skin for the best flavor.
  • Fresh garlic cloves finely minced prevent burning and impart a subtle aroma.
  • Opt for ripe, juicy plum tomatoes that are heavy for their size and deep in color for richer sauce.
  • Large fresh eggs provide creaminess and richer flavor.
  • A good-quality block feta has better texture and creaminess than pre-crumbled feta. Crumble just before using to preserve texture.
  • Use bright green, fresh cilantro leaves free from wilting to impart a fresh herbal note.

Nutrition

  • Serving Size: 1 serving
  • Calories: 350
  • Sugar: 1g
  • Sodium: 600mg
  • Fat: 20g
  • Saturated Fat: 7g
  • Unsaturated Fat: 10g
  • Trans Fat: 0g
  • Carbohydrates: 15g
  • Fiber: 1g
  • Protein: 30g
  • Cholesterol: 90mg

Oven Baked Shakshuka

Ingredient Notes

  • Bell peppers: Choose fresh, vibrant bell peppers for a sweet and crunchy bite. Red, yellow, or orange add more sweetness compared to green peppers.
  • Onion: A medium yellow onion works well for its balance of sweetness and sharpness. Make sure it’s firm with a dry outer skin to enhance flavor.
  • Garlic: Fresh garlic cloves are best. Finely chop instead of crushing to avoid burning in the heat, which can ruin the dish’s flavor.
  • Tomatoes: Use ripe, juicy plum tomatoes for a rich sauce. Look for ones that feel heavy for their size and have a deep red color.
  • Eggs: Grab large eggs; they’ll help create a creamy texture. Fresh eggs also add a richer flavor to the dish.
  • Feta cheese: Choose a good-quality block of feta for better texture than crumbled. It adds creaminess and a salty kick that pairs beautifully with the dish.
  • Cilantro: Fresh cilantro adds a vibrant, herbal flavor. Look for bright green leaves without any wilting; they really enhance the final dish.
  • Bell peppers: Choose fresh, vibrant bell peppers for a sweet and crunchy bite. Red, yellow, or orange add more sweetness compared to green peppers.
  • Onion: A medium yellow onion works well for its balance of sweetness and sharpness. Make sure it’s firm with a dry outer skin to enhance flavor.
  • Garlic: Fresh garlic cloves are best. Finely chop instead of crushing to avoid burning in the heat, which can ruin the dish’s flavor.
  • Tomatoes: Use ripe, juicy plum tomatoes for a rich sauce. Look for ones that feel heavy for their size and have a deep red color.
  • Eggs: Grab large eggs; they’ll help create a creamy texture. Fresh eggs also add a richer flavor to the dish.
  • Feta cheese: Choose a good-quality block of feta for better texture than crumbled. It adds creaminess and a salty kick that pairs beautifully with the dish.
  • Cilantro: Fresh cilantro adds a vibrant, herbal flavor. Look for bright green leaves without any wilting; they really enhance the final dish.

Recipe Tips

  1. If the eggs are overcooked, check them 10 minutes into baking to monitor doneness, ensuring the yolks stay slightly runny for creaminess.
  2. When shaking off excess liquid, mash the tomatoes gently before baking to release their juices, creating a flavorful base while reducing wateriness.
  3. For eggs not cooking through, add an additional 5 minutes of baking time while checking for doneness to match your preferred egg texture.
  4. If the sauce is too thick, stir in 1-2 tablespoons of water or vegetable broth during cooking for the desired consistency.
  5. When looking to vary the spice level, adjust chili powder by half a teaspoon at any stage for milder or bolder heat as desired.

Serving Suggestions

Serve oven baked shakshuka with gluten-free pita, warm tortillas, or crusty sourdough bread. A side of mixed greens or a Mediterranean salad complements the dish well.

Add to a breakfast burrito for a hearty morning meal or use as a filling for avocado boats. This dish works great sprinkled over quinoa, served with roasted vegetables, or in a tortilla wrap.

Top with tahini sauce or a dollop of Greek yogurt for creaminess. A sprinkle of extra feta or fresh cilantro gives additional freshness to each serving.

Recipe variations

  • You can use diced zucchini or eggplant instead of bell peppers to add a different texture to the oven baked shakshuka while keeping the core flavors intact.
  • Add 1 to 2 teaspoons of harissa or your preferred chili paste to the tomato sauce before baking to increase the spice level by a mild to moderate amount.
  • Either crumbled feta or goat cheese can be used for the topping; both provide a salty, creamy finish that complements the baked eggs well.
  • If cooking for more people, double all ingredients in an 11×15-inch baking dish and bake for 35-40 minutes, checking vegetables for tenderness before adding eggs.
  • This recipe pairs well with warm pita or toasted bread; consider serving it alongside something like my oven baked shrimps for a complete meal.

Save This Recipe

How to Store?

To keep your oven baked shakshuka fresh and delicious, follow these storage tips:

Room Temperature: Use an airtight container to store at room temperature up to 2 days. Keep away from direct sunlight or heat sources.

Refrigeration: Place in an airtight container and refrigerate at 40°F or below up to 5 days. Reheat gently on the stove or microwave.

Freezing: Transfer to a freezer container or bag. Freeze at 0°F for up to 3 months. Thaw overnight in the refrigerator before reheating.

Other Recipes You’ll Love

If you enjoyed this oven baked shakshuka or any other recipe on my blog, please leave a ⭐ star rating and let me know how it went in the comments below. I appreciate taking time to read about this recipe, thank you!

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star

Share via